Hi Tom, Could you please share command you're using and their output ? A dump of the crush rules would also be useful to figure out why it did not work as expected. Cheers On 18/09/2015 01:01, Deneau, Tom wrote: > I see that I can create a crush rule that only selects osds > from a certain node by this: > ceph osd crush rule create-simple byosdn1 myhostname osd > > and if I then create a replicated pool that uses that rule, > it does indeed select osds only from that node. > > I would like to do a similar thing with an erasure pool. > > When creating the ec-profile, I have successfully used > ruleset-failure-domain=osd > but when I try to use > ruleset-root=myhostname > and then use that profile to create an erasure pool, > the resulting pool doesn't seem to limit to that node. > > What is the correct syntax for creating such an erasure pool? > > -- Tom Deneau > _______________________________________________ > ceph-users mailing list > ceph-users@xxxxxxxxxxxxxx > http://lists.ceph.com/listinfo.cgi/ceph-users-ceph.com > -- Loïc Dachary, Artisan Logiciel Libre
Attachment:
signature.asc
Description: OpenPGP digital signature
_______________________________________________ ceph-users mailing list ceph-users@xxxxxxxxxxxxxx http://lists.ceph.com/listinfo.cgi/ceph-users-ceph.com